Creating a Successful Sportsbook


A sportsbook is a gambling establishment that accepts wagers on various sporting events. These betting operations operate in the United States and are regulated by state laws and various gaming regulatory bodies. They offer a variety of betting options, including single-game bets, parlays, and futures bets. They also provide customer service and security measures to protect their customers’ personal information.

In the last five years, more than half of US states have legalized online sports betting. These websites offer a number of advantages over traditional sportsbooks, including mobile apps that make it easy to place bets from anywhere. Sports enthusiasts can open accounts at multiple online sportsbooks to shop for the best odds and get the most bang for their buck.

Creating a successful sportsbook is not easy, but it is possible with the right preparation and execution. There are a few key steps to follow to ensure that your sportsbook is ready for launch. First, research the industry and learn about the different legal regulations that apply to your jurisdiction. Next, determine the types of betting options you want to offer. Finally, create a user experience that will keep users coming back.

Once you have a solid idea of what your sportsbook will be, it’s time to choose the development technology. You will need to select a programming language and server environment that are compatible with your requirements. You should also consider the size of your budget and the complexity of your application. If you’re on a tight budget, it may be a good idea to start with a smaller sportsbook and expand later.

It’s important to analyze the competition in your market to understand what they’re doing right. This will help you develop a strategy that can set you apart from the crowd. For example, you can offer unique promotions and bonuses to attract more players. You can also add features like live streaming, statistics, and news to your site. These features will help you stand out from the competition and attract more customers.

When choosing a development technology for your sportsbook, it’s important to remember that it must be scalable and reliable. It should be able to handle high volumes of traffic and be able to process transactions quickly and securely. Also, it should support a wide range of payment methods, including credit cards. Finally, it should be able to run on a variety of operating systems.

Another mistake that many sportsbooks make is not including a reward system in their products. This is a big mistake because it will not only deter your users from using your app but it will also discourage them from spreading the word about your sportsbook.

Lastly, it’s critical to understand that the world of sportsbooks is highly competitive. The margins are razor-thin, so any additional costs can eat into your profits. It’s a good idea to work with an experienced sportsbook development company that can help you stay ahead of the competition and maximize your revenue potential.